Pain management after dental implant surgery is an important facet of the recovery process that can significantly affect a patient’s general expertise and satisfaction. Dental implants contain a surgical procedure, which naturally brings about discomfort and potential pain in the days following the operation. Understanding tips on how to successfully manage this pain is essential for a smoother recovery.
Immediately after the surgery, it's common for patients to really feel a point of soreness, swelling, and bruising across the implant site. This discomfort can vary from delicate to moderate, and it may be managed successfully with quite so much of methods. The dental skilled will usually prescribe pain relief medicine that can assist mitigate these sensations. Over-the-counter pain relievers like ibuprofen or acetaminophen may also be beneficial for house use.


In addition to medication, applying ice packs to the affected space may be helpful. This can help in lowering both swelling and pain within the quick aftermath of the surgery. Patients are typically suggested to make use of ice for intervals of 15-20 minutes at a time, permitting for breaks in between applications to avoid pores and skin harm. It's necessary to make sure the ice pack just isn't utilized directly to the pores and skin; wrapping it in a material is advisable.


Eating delicate meals following dental implant surgery is important for minimizing discomfort. Hard or crunchy foods may irritate the surgical website and enhance pain levels. Foods corresponding to yogurt, apple sauce, and mashed potatoes are glorious choices during the preliminary recovery period. Maintaining a dietary stability whereas avoiding irritation to the implant website can aid in healing and help total health.

After the first few days, the intensity of pain generally begins to decrease, however some patients should still experience discomfort. Following the post-operative directions provided by the dental care staff is important. This includes treatment schedules, exercise restrictions, and hygiene practices designed to facilitate therapeutic and scale back the danger of problems.


Rest performs a big function in pain management after dental implant surgery. Patients are encouraged to avoid strenuous actions and heavy lifting within the days following the procedure. Adequate relaxation permits the body to focus its vitality on therapeutic, finally serving to to reduce pain and discomfort.


Maintaining proper oral hygiene is another important factor in pain management. Although it could be uncomfortable initially, gently rinsing with heat salt water can help in keeping the surgical site clear. This follow not solely aids in decreasing the danger of infection but additionally promotes therapeutic, which might help manage pain ranges effectively.

    What should I count on by method of pain after dental implant surgery?undefinedAfter dental implant surgery, some discomfort and delicate to reasonable pain are regular. This normally peaks inside the first 24-48 hours and then steadily diminishes. Pain can usually be managed with over-the-counter drugs as recommended by your dentist.

How can I manage pain after the surgery?undefinedPain can be managed through prescribed pain medicines or over-the-counter NSAIDs like ibuprofen. Additionally, applying ice packs to the area for the primary 24 hours might help reduce swelling and discomfort.


Is it regular to have swelling after dental implant surgery?undefinedYes, swelling is a typical aspect effect after dental implant surgery and might contribute to discomfort. The swelling sometimes peaks within 2-3 days after which subsides. Ice functions through the first day can minimize swelling.

Are there any dietary restrictions that may have an effect on pain management?undefinedYes, it is advisable to keep away from hard, spicy, or sizzling foods right after surgery. Sticking to softer meals can help prevent irritation and discomfort, allowing the therapeutic course of to proceed more easily.


What function do antibiotics play in pain management post-surgery?undefinedAntibiotics are prescribed to prevent infection, which might cause pain and issues. Taking them as directed can scale back the chance of secondary infections that may lead to elevated discomfort.


How long will I must take pain medication after the surgery?undefinedPain medicine utilization varies by particular person but is typically really helpful for the first 3-5 days post-surgery. Always follow your dentist's steerage relating to the length and dosage of medication.


Is there anything I should keep away from to assist with pain management?undefinedYes, keep away from smoking, strenuous exercise, and activities that stress the jaw, as these can hinder the healing process and improve pain. Keeping your head elevated whereas resting can even assist in reducing discomfort.
